Output dddd618eb03dbeb8762e3a77288f20255d70fdb3121c2d3dca4a44f2cc3971b9:92

value
294999
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6f06409b1e5ea28abf165473f501bf2f879a034e OP_EQUAL
address
3Bp4RFyXgcUpLVbJx5au5mcR7PcBiCdNxF
transaction
dddd618eb03dbeb8762e3a77288f20255d70fdb3121c2d3dca4a44f2cc3971b9
confirmations
192062
spent
true